Nature's Tranquility
Wind whispers as the rain falls,
like icy fingers around the earth.
Trees sway with the wind,
Sun goes down.
Earth is hiding from other worlds
Away from the sun,
Behind the moon,
Under the clouds,
Dew begins to form.
Lightning crashes,
Thunder roars.
Cracks form on the surface,
Water twirls,
Earth calms.
Wind stops whispering,
Rain stops falling,
Trees stop swaying.
Clouds go away,
World stops hiding.
Until the Earth hides again,
Beneath the clouds.
Now Earth will rest,
Laying in Mother Nature's arms.
